Substantiv B2 action
1

organized cooperation of people or tasks

The way people, groups, or activities are carefully organized so they can work well together.

Tipar de utilizare: the coordination of [activities] between [groups]
Greșeală frecventă:
Learners often confuse "coordination" with "cooperation". "Cooperation" means people simply help each other or work together, while "coordination" means planning, organizing, and controlling how they work together. Another mistake is using the verb form *"to coordination" instead of "to coordinate".

Substantiv B1 property
2

ability to move body smoothly

The skill of using your body parts together in a smooth and correct way, for example in sports or daily movements.

Tipar de utilizare: [someone] has [good/poor] coordination
Greșeală frecventă:
Learners sometimes confuse "coordination" with "balance". Balance is mainly about keeping your body steady and not falling. Coordination is about controlling different body parts together smoothly, which may include balance but is not limited to it.

Substantiv technical C1 relation
4

grammatical linking of equal units

In grammar, a way of joining words or parts of a sentence that have the same level, usually with words like "and" or "or".

Tipar de utilizare: coordination of [phrases/clauses] with [and/or/etc.]
Greșeală frecventă:
Learners may confuse the everyday meaning of "coordination" (organizing people or activities) with this technical grammatical sense. In linguistics, it refers only to how equal parts of a sentence are joined, not to planning or management.
Sinonime
linking (A more general word; it does not specifically mean the grammatical joining of equal elements like "coordination" does.)
Antonime
subordination (Refers to a grammatical relation where one element depends on another, the opposite of coordination between equal elements.)

Substantiv technical C1 relation
5

chemical bonding around a metal center

In chemistry, the way a central metal atom is joined to other atoms or molecules around it, which give it electron pairs.

Tipar de utilizare: coordination of [ligands] to [metal]
Greșeală frecventă:
Learners may confuse this chemical meaning of "coordination" with the everyday sense of organizing people. In chemistry, it is only about how atoms or molecules are joined to a central metal ion.
